title says it all I have a cooler master real power pro 650psu but it only has 2x 6pin adapters for the card and wondered if I bought 2 6to8pin adapters if it would work good and be safe.

If a psu has the amps to deliver both a 6 and 8 pin output, it will have those leads.
If you need adapters on a psu that is relatively modern, I might have some doubts.
Your psu is only OK in quality and might do the job.
I see little harm in doing so.

If you are looking for a graphics card in the R9-280X performance tier, a GTX770 would perform similarly and use a bit less power.
Still a 6 and 8 pin though.
